## Authentication

Fontvend pulls licensed typefaces from the internal Glyphholt mirror during vendoring. No anonymous access. If the nightly sync fails, check the Glyphholt service status first, then retry with `fontvend sync --force`. Do not fetch fonts from upstream directly; license terms require the mirror. On-call: rotate credentials only through the Marrowgate console, never by editing config files. All vendoring requests authenticate against the internal licensing API using the key below.

API key for bageg-kajef: vxb2-ss

Subject: On-call handover — Remindry job

Welcome to the rotation. The Remindry job sends clinic appointment reminders for Brightfen Health twice daily, at 07:00 and 16:00 local time. If a batch fails, patients simply get no reminder — there is no automatic retry, so a manual rerun is required within four hours. Rerun steps and escalation contacts are on the internal page below.

runbook for tagug-hafog: https://jira.lumiclabs.internal/projects/pages/pages/9773c0d8

Subject: Shuttle-bus gate procedure — please read carefully

Hello all,

Starting Thursday, the shuttle between Kestrel Park and the Orrin Street campus will use the north vehicle gate rather than the main forecourt. Drivers will buzz reception on arrival; please verify the shuttle number against the daily schedule before releasing the gate. Do not hold the gate open for following vehicles, and note each opening in the gate log. When the driver confirms, enter the code shown below at the gate panel.

Thanks,
Front Desk

door code, hahag-tagef: bdg-OAWSKZ-89993088

Welcome aboard! If you're cycling or driving in to the Pellam Works site, here's the deal: the bike cage sits behind Building D, and the parking gates are off Ternbrook Lane. Both use the same keypad system, so you only need one code until your badge is activated (usually day three). Don't share it outside the team, and don't prop the cage door. The current code is below.

badge for baweg-tajeg: bdg-DXW-3